John Muir traveled to Mount Shasta many times.
Bill Miesse, local historian and author, will share those stories of our area using seldom-seen photos and documents.
Join us at Mt. Shasta Sisson Museum on Thursday, August 6, at 7 p.m.

🍇 Blackberry Music Festival Returns to Shastice Park — Labor Day Weekend

Summer may be winding down in Siskiyou County, but we’re not letting it slip away quietly. One of Mount Shasta’s most beloved traditions is gearing up for a full‑flavor comeback — and you’ll want this one circled on your calendar.

SAVE THE DATE: Sunday, September 6th
Labor Day Weekend
Shastice Park — Noon to 6 PM

The Blackberry Music Festival is officially returning, bringing six hours of live music, local flavor, and that unmistakable late‑summer magic that only Shastice Park can deliver. Whether you’re a longtime festival regular or a first‑timer looking for a perfect way to close out the season, this year’s event promises a relaxed, family‑friendly atmosphere with plenty of room to dance, picnic, and soak up the mountain air.

Expect a mix of regional musicians, community booths, blackberry treats, and the kind of easygoing Sunday vibe that makes this festival a local favorite. The countdown has begun.
